Gastroscope And Accessories, Flexible/Rigid
FDA adverse event reports and recall history for gastroscope and accessories, flexible/rigid (product code FDS), from the public MAUDE/AEMS corpus and the live FDA recall database.
- Total reports
- 69,841
- Deaths
- 53
- Injuries
- 1,103
- Malfunctions
- 68,619

Recent recalls
- 2024-12-05Open, ClassifiedUnder Investigation by firm
EVIS EXERA III Gastrointestinal Videoscope GIF-1TH190. Model Number: GIF-1TH190
High-level disinfection ("HLD") with Acecide-C disinfectant in the Olympus OER-Pro Automated Endoscope Reprocessor ("AER") has been removed as a compatible reprocessing method from the Instructions for Use when reprocessing the GIF-1THI90 EVIS EXERA III GASTROINTESTINAL VIDEOSCOPE ( GIF-1TH190 ).
- 2024-11-20Open, ClassifiedReprocessing Controls
Brand Name: EVIS EXERA III Gastrointestinal Videoscope GIF-1TH190 Product Name: Olympus GIF-1TH190 Model/Catalog Number: GIF-1TH190 Software Version: N/A Product Description: This instrument is intended to be used with an Olympus video system center, light source, documentation equipment, monitor, EndoTherapy accessories (such as biopsy forceps), and other ancillary equipment for endoscopy and endoscopic surgery.
To better define the drying procedures described in the IFU to improve the instructions for easier understanding of each drying step after human errors and concerns were identified when completing a Human Factors evaluation of the GIF-1TH190.
- 2023-09-07Open, ClassifiedNonconforming Material/Component
Olympus Distal Attachment (in Olympus Disposable EMR Kit)- Designed to be attached to the distal end of the endoscope. Disposable EMR Kit: K-001, K-002, K-003, K-004, K-011, K-012
The Distal Attachment contain di-2-ethylhexyl phthalate (DEHP), which exceeds the permissible exposure level calculated according to ISO 10993-17: 2002
- 2023-09-07Open, ClassifiedNonconforming Material/Component
Reusable distal attachments Models: MH-462, MH-463, MH-464, MH-465, MH-466, MH-483, MH-587, MH-588(US), MH-589, MH-590, MH-591, MH-592, MH-593, MH-594, MH-595, MH-596, MH-597, MH-598, MAJ-289, MAJ-290, MAJ-291, MAJ-292, MAJ-293, MAJ-294, MAJ-295, MAJ-296, MAJ-297, MAJ-663, MAJ-664, MAJ-665, MAJ-666
The Distal Attachment contain di-2-ethylhexyl phthalate (DEHP), which exceeds the permissible exposure level calculated according to ISO 10993-17: 2002
- 2016-10-26TerminatedLabeling Change Control
Pentax Video Gastroscope is intended to be used with a Pentax video processor (including light source), documentation equipment, monitor, EndoTherapy Device such as a Biopsy Forceps, and other ancillary equipment for endoscopy and endoscopic surgery within the upper digestive tract including the esophagus, stomach and duodenum.
PENTAX Medical is initiating this field action to provide customers that have purchased the affected endoscopes with the most recent Operation and Reprocessing IFUs.
- 2016-06-28TerminatedDevice Design
Gastroscope Intended to provide optical visualization of and therapeutic access to the Upper Gastrointestinal Tract. This anatomy includes, but is not restricted to, the organs, tissues and subsystems: Esophagus, Stomach and Duodenum. The instrument is introduced via the mouth when indications consistent with the need for procedure are observed in adult and pediatric patient populations.
Pentax has become aware that operational/cleaning accessories and therapeutic devices (e.g., clips, stents, balloons, etc.) can become lodged in an endoscope's instrument channel.
- 2014-07-24TerminatedDevice Design
EG-3630U Ultrasound Video Gastroscope EG-3830UT Ultrasound Video Gastroscope EG-3870UTK Ultrasound Video Gastroscope FG-36UX Ultrasound Fiber Gastroscope Used to provide optical and sonographic visualization of and therapeutic access to the Upper Gastrointestinal Tract.
Aspiration needles used in combination with Ultrasound Gastroscopes can derail from the accessory elevator at the distal end of the endoscope. This may result in patient injury if the Instruction for Use is not followed carefully by the user.
- 2013-10-30TerminatedUnknown/Undetermined by firm
Fujinon/Fujifilm Ultrasonic Endoscope Intended to provide ultrasonic images of submucosal and peripheral organs of the upper gastrointestinal tract for observation, diagnosis and endoscopic treatment.
A limited number of endoscopes were shipped to FMSU-ESD with a manufacturing defect which included missing set screws used to more securely attach the Forceps Inlet (biopsy inlet port) to the endoscope.
